Clark recruited to join U.S. national team for training camp

Caitlin Clark, the NCAA’s all-time Division I scoring leader, has received an invitation to participate in the U.S.A. Basketball national team training camp during the Final Four in Cleveland. The condition is that Iowa’s season is over. Clark has already achieved three gold medals with U.S.A. Basketball junior teams, most recently being part of the 2021 under-19 squad.

Notable players such as former WNBA Rookie of the Year recipients Aliyah Boston and Rhyne Howard, along with Sabrina Ionescu and Shakira Austin, will also be participating in the camp. The U.S. team recently triumphed in a FIBA Women’s Olympic Qualifying Tournament in Belgium, securing victories over the host nation, Nigeria, and Senegal. The team has dominated in the Olympics since 1996 and is set to face Belgium, Japan, and Germany in pool play in the upcoming Olympics.

Clark is predicted to be the top pick in the upcoming WNBA Draft by the Indiana Fever on April 15. She has been a significant draw for college basketball, with almost 5 million viewers tuning in to watch the Hawkeyes in their second-round match against West Virginia.
